BravaDropbeta
Get Alerts
HomeDealsFree GamesAll GamesBundlesCalendarKey ShopsNewsGiveawaysNew
View Deals
Game Info
Run Run Run

Run Run Run

Released: Oct 12, 2021
RacingIndie

In Run Run Run the players compete against each other or during battles in exchange for points that can be converted into coins used to customize your character.

In Run Run Run the players compete against each other or during battles in exchange for points that can be converted into coins used to customize your character.

RacingIndie

All prices

Similar Games

See all games →